The Ex-Wife's Revenge: Rise of the Real Heiress. Chapter 120

"I can’t believe I have to work with this country bumpkin," Carla said as soon as she walked closer to Elara, who was filling her plate with good food since she seemed to have a lot of space in her stomach.

Elara turned to her briefly before nodding.

"I know, right? I can’t believe you still got a role despite being so terrible at it," Elara smirked, infuriating Carla even more.

Seeing Carla getting riled up, Beatrice stepped forward.

"Hey, let’s not heat things, Carla. We all expected Elara to give the role to you, but it looks like she doesn’t love Andrew enough to give up this tiny role," Beatrice said, blinking her eyes pitifully and innocently.

Elara looked behind her and saw Andrew standing there, and couldn’t help but roll her eyes.

The same drama all over again. And honestly, she would’ve definitely bothered to explain herself about how she didn’t intend to hurt him or his family or how this had nothing to do with her love if it were previous times.

But now? She didn’t even love the man anymore, so she didn’t bother to try to clear the misunderstanding.

Her gaze met with Andrew’s briefly. The man held her gaze, a weird intensity swirling in them.

As if he had so much to say, but she didn’t, and thus, she turned to walk to the farthest chair from the group.

However, luck wasn’t on her side.

As soon as she made her way towards the chair, Andrew walked to her.

And since his so-called best friend was afraid she would steal the man again, she tailed him.

"You have blocked my number again?" Andrew asked.

Elara nodded.

"Why? I thought things were getting better. When I was able to send you that message, I thought you were ready to forgive me for the sin that I don’t even know about," Andrew said.

For the sin that I don’t even know about.

The words rang in Elara’s ears, and she looked up, unsure if he was really so dumb or if he really was just trying to rile her up.

"Well, what can I say? We used to be close, but people can go from people you know to people you don’t. And what hurts the most is that people can go from people you know to people you don’t," Elara quoted the words from the famous singer Selena Gomez.

Andrew stood there for a solid few seconds before sighing.

"But why block me again?" He asked.

Beatrice, who heard the conversation, clenched her fingers around the plate, not liking how desperate Andrew was starting to sound.

"Do you even know how inconvenient it is for me to find someone every time so that I can relay a message to you?" Andrew asked.

Oh, so he is just angry about the inconvenience. Beatrice heaved a sigh of relief, one that didn’t go unnoticed by Elara, and the latter couldn’t help but smirk inwardly.

"Why do you even want to communicate with me, Andrew? We made it clear that we don’t want to be in each other’s lives, right?" Elara asked, fluttering her eyelashes, feigning oblivion.

Her gaze moved to Beatrice, who was eagerly waiting for his answer, and a smirk appeared on her face.

She stood from her seat and stood close to Andrew.

"You don’t miss me, Andrew, do you?" She asked, her tone almost challenging.

Andrew, caught off-guard at her closeness, hadn’t realized how much he missed being able to hold her so close.

He never realized how he had gotten used to her invading his privacy and always acting childish and in love around him.

Thus, the moment she stood so close to him, his hands moved on their own, and he was about to hug her and pull her close when Elara lifted her hands and stopped his hand in time, stepping away.

"I am sorry, Mr. Lloyd. That was too close. I didn’t mean to cross the boundary." Elara blinked.

Andrew furrowed his brows.

"Elara, what are you talking about? You are still my wife. You can come as close to me as you want. Why are you making it sound like it’s illegal?" Andrew’s unthoughtful words shocked Beatrice, and she looked at him in utter disbelief.

Can she stand however close she wants? How close have they been in the past? How many times did they really cross the boundaries with each other? The thought of this man naked under Elara ignited a fire of jealousy in Beatrice, and she glared at Elara, quickly masking it behind a soft smile.

However, Elara, who just wanted to see that kind of reaction, smirked inwardly.

"We are not married for the world, Mr. Lloyd. You never wanted others to know. Or why would you keep it a secret for so long? Anyway, our position wouldn’t appear good in the kind of setting we are in. Regarding the number, I don’t really have anything to discuss with you. Now, please excuse me," Elara said, arching her brows when he didn’t leave immediately.

Andrew looked at the girl, moving his hand through his hair to ease his frustration before he nodded and left.

"Enjoy the food," Beatrice smiled bitterly, and Elara smiled genuinely, a complete contrast to how it was a month ago.

She remembered how many times the roles were reversed, and Beatrice always got the upper hand.

However, for the first time, seeing Beatrice as the one who was worried that Andrew would be taken away from her gave Elara the kind of satisfaction she didn’t know she would like so much.

It looks like she got her new plaything. Elara chuckled inwardly.

Since you had made a habit of enticing me from time to time and always kept me on edge, fearing that Andrew would leave me for you, I would love to see how you deal with it. Elara smiled.

She started eating her snacks, enjoying them a little more now that she had seen Beatrice’s ugly expression.

However, if she thought she was going to get away with just standing so close to Andrew, she was so wrong, because in the next second, her phone vibrated with an incoming message.

She looked at the message, and her hand froze on the table, her pupils dilating as she read it.

[You’d better stay ready to be punished for what you did just now. Standing so close to another man when I clearly told you you are mine?]

The message said, and the sender was none other than Daniel Macros.

Elara read the message repetitively before gulping, her heart skipping a beat as heat rose to her cheeks at the thought of all the ways the man could punish her.
